Abstract
This narrative review summarizes the evidence on vitamin E, vitamin C, and selenium in preventing or mitigating diabetes, diabetic neuropathy, and associated complications. A comprehensive literature search was conducted in MEDLINE for English language studies from January 2000 to April 2025 using terms such as "vitamin E," "selenium", "antioxidant", "diabetes", and "neuropathy". Randomized clinical trials were included without grading restrictions. Antioxidants such as vitamin E, selenium, and vitamin C show potential in reducing oxidative stress, improving glycemic control, and alleviating diabetic complications. However, findings are inconsistent, emphasizing the need for personalized approaches and further trials to clarify their therapeutic roles. A balanced diet rich in antioxidant-containing foods continues to be recommended to support metabolic health and reduce the risk of diabetes-related complications.
